A Streetcar Named Desire (1951) , an adaptation of the stage play which he had also directed, received 12 Oscar nominations, winning four, and was Marlon Brando 's breakthrough role. In 1954, he directed On the Waterfront (1954) , a film about union corruption on the New York harbor waterfront. In 1955, he directed John Steinbeck's Ten oosten van Eden (1955) , which introduced James Dean to movie audiences.
